The Vice President Dr Mahamudu Bawumia on Wednesday (August 9, 2017) inaugurated the new board of the Bank of Ghana (BoG).

The Governor’s two deputies Dr Maxwell Opoku Afari and Dr Johnson P Asiama are also members of the board.
Other members of the board are a Deputy Finance Minister, Charles Adu-Boahen, Mr Keli Gadzekpo, and Dr Kwame Owusu – Nyantekyi.

The rest are Dr Sr Eugenia Amporfu, Dr Samuel Nii Noi Ashong, Mr Jude Bucknor, Mr Joseph B Alhassan, Mr Andrew Boye- Doe, Dr Maria Hagan and Mrs Comfort Ocran.
At the swearing in Dr Bawumiua urged them to focus on price stability as well as the growth of the economy to ensure a sound financial industry.
